Health Benefits Beyond Cleanliness
According to the American Kennel Club, regular bathing keeps skin healthy and helps catch medical issues early. Our groomers are trained to spot warning signs you’d likely miss during at-home baths in your Hillsborough bathroom with its tricky water pressure:
Skin condition monitoring
We check for hot spots, rashes, dry patches, excessive oiliness, lumps, bumps, or unusual growths. Early detection of skin cancer, infections, or allergic reactions can save your dog’s life. Parasite detection
Fleas, ticks, mites, and other parasites are easier to spot on a wet, clean dog. We thoroughly inspect your dog’s skin and coat, identifying infestations before they become severe health threats. Coat quality assessment
Changes in coat texture, excessive shedding, or bald patches can indicate nutritional deficiencies, hormonal imbalances, or underlying health conditions. We’ll alert you to any concerns that warrant veterinary consultation. Reduced Shedding & Allergen Management
Regular professional bathing can reduce shedding by up to 80% by removing loose undercoat before it falls throughout your home. For families with allergies, this shedding reduction significantly decreases airborne dander and allergen levels, making it possible for allergy sufferers to live comfortably with their canine companions.
